It is unknown what the level name signifies; it's likely some nameless location made up by [[Tyrethali Ansrath]] when he designed it. E-mails to Tyrethali did not ascertain a definitive answer. | ||
Teleport south, move up two rows past the [[pink ball]]s and take the [[red key]] on the left, then slide UD, open the [[red lock]], and bludgeon through the [[blue wall]] maze to collect [[fire boots]] and some chips in a [[thin wall]] maze above that. Now, use the teleport to speed things up by [2] with >LRL D, rather than walking D 2L; this path arrives at [14, 15] [1] quicker and allows Chip to [[spring slide]] southwards. | |||
In this [[cellblocked]] maze with [[fire]], take the first chip, then move through the grid LUL 3D RURDRUL (the reverse of this also works), and teleport U to use your new [[blue key]]. If Chip's on time, he can sneak past the [[bug]], and then collect the circle of four chips and the chips and keys in the middle below. From here, teleport >DR, open the [[yellow lock]], and then collect the 13 chips and [[flippers]], but watch out for [[walker]]s. If Chip finds that walkers are coming from the right, take the four to the left first; if it's urgent to get over now, go to the right first. Now, teleport >2L to swim to the final chip, then >RL and past the [[socket]]. According to the hint, the exit is under the block on the right side; the other one has fire under it, which would be bad even if Chip still had fire boots because he can't escape the room. | Now, teleport >2L to swim to the final chip, then >RL and past the [[socket]].
